Multimedia Event Detection and Recounting (MED and MER)

This paper presents an overview and comparative analysis of our systems designed for TRECVID 2014 [1] multimedia event detection (MED) and recounting (MER) tasks, including all sub-tasks for Pre-Specified (PS) event detection, all sub-tasks except 100Ex for Ad-Hoc (AH) event detection, and 010Ex sub-task for both PS and AH event recounting.
Multimedia Event Detection (MED) : Our main focus for the MED task is on the study of a new zero-example system, which aims to solve the 000Ex and SQ problems. The system can run either fully automatically or semi-automatically. Specifically, we test the automatic run in 000Ex submission and the semi-automatic run in SQ submission.
Multimedia Event Recounting (MER) : For the 010Ex sub-tasks of both PS and AH event recounting, we design and implement a simple but effective system to optimize the concept-to-event relevance, evidence diversity and timing of evidential shots. We show that good performance can be achieved by only selecting the three shots with the highest confidence.
